How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Willow Bend?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Willow Bend Studio Apartments | $1,148 | $829 | $1,321 |
Willow Bend 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,238 | $750 | $2,015 |
Willow Bend 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,602 | $910 | $2,913 |
Willow Bend 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,336 | $1,250 | $10,000+ |
Willow Bend 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,982 | $1,950 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Furnished Willow Bend Apartments
What is the Cheapest Furnished apartment in Willow Bend?
Currently the most affordable Furnished Apartment in Willow Bend is at 6Ten at Med Center Apartments listed at $915.
How much is the average rent for a Furnished Willow Bend Apartment?
The average rent for a Furnished Apartment in Willow Bend is $1,411.
What is the largest Furnished Willow Bend Apartment for rent?
Today's Furnished apartment with the most square footage in Willow Bend is a 1,348 square feet unit starting from $1,194 at Mezzo Kirby Med Center.
What is the average size for Willow Bend Furnished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Furnished rental in Willow Bend is currently at 539 sq ft.
